While climbing Mt. Daniel (highest point in King County at 7,986') this
weekend, June 10, I made note of the ice conditions on the following high
lakes that we could either see or that we passed on our route.
Pea Soup Lake (6,100') 99% frozen
Circle Lake (6,074') 99% frozen
Peggy's Pond (5,590') 95% frozen
Tuck Lake (5,268') 95% frozen
Squaw Lake (4,841') 100% free
Deep Lake (4,382') 100% free
Hyas Lakes (3,448') 100% free
It looks like most lakes at or under 5,000' should be free now, except maybe
on the Westside where there is typically a little more snow at the higher
elevations.

PS For anyone planning on climbing Mt. Daniel via the Lynch Glacier (our
route this weekend)...Pea Soup Lake is starting to thaw at the edges, making
the approach to the snout of the glacier a little tricky and it will only
get worse in the following weeks.
